Any one of these links can be helpful as well as many more. This isn't something to be taken lightly with these cars. Read, read, read.

But to answer your question completely. The best way to get the most "boost" into these cars, is to swap in a 13b REW or any gen 2 or 3 rx7 motor with low compression rotors... At that point crank it up till your content...
